Authorship and Creation

Naples in Green and Blue was produced by Raffaele Colamonici[14]. It was directed by Armando Fizzarotti[3]. Armando Fizzarotti wrote the screenplay for it[4]. Cast members include Lina Gennari[7], Armando Gill[8], Anna Maria[9], Salvatore Papaccio[10], Nicola Maldacea[11], and Carlo Buti[12].

Publication

Naples in Green and Blue was released on January 1, 1935[19]. The original language of it was Italian[16]. Its genre is musical film[6].
